Background

AgVance Marketing was formed in 2004 to streamline the supply of quality grain from the grower to the purchaser.  It is set up so that the transaction is transparent to all parties involved.  Our marketer is continually seeking to gain the best price in the  market on the day.  We are committed to supplying quality grain to the purchaser in a professional manner every time.

Market Information

AgVance Marketing sends SMS text messages direct to members mobile phones for instant market information and opportunities.

Membership of AgVance Marketing includes morning and afternoon comments from our marketer, Stuart Dolbel, which is an invaluable independent commentary on the domestic and international grain markets.

 

Cost

All this is covered by an annual membership fee of $220. 

When grain is sold through AgVance Marketing a flat brokerage fee is deducted to cover the cost of the marketer and company administration costs.
